Eleventh Circuit Asked to Revisit Exhaustion Requirement for ERISA Fiduciary Claims
Miller & Chevalier Link to more items from this source
Nov. 13, 2025

"The plaintiffs-appellants assert that en banc review should be granted because it 'will [] further ERISA's goals of establishing a uniform regulatory regime over employee benefit plans.' They point out that 'a total of seven other circuits have rejected an exhaustion requirement for fiduciary breach and statutory claims under ERISA' and argue that if the case had of been brought in 'virtually any other circuit, Plaintiffs would have been permitted to proceed on the merits.' " [Bolton v. Inland Fresh Seafood Corp. of Am., Inc., No. 24-10084 (11th Cir. Oct. 15, 2025; pet. for rehearing filed Nov. 5, 2025)]  MORE >>
